Output 83e7b665dc99359800218536e003e36532ea4ad79c505204724d9168aa10a691:1

value
512809
script pubkey
OP_0 OP_PUSHBYTES_20 50346b73b44d6ed9e48204741aa24bee6faf16f2
address
bc1q2q6xkua5f4hdneyzq36p4gjtaeh679hjjf5ek5
transaction
83e7b665dc99359800218536e003e36532ea4ad79c505204724d9168aa10a691
confirmations
122978
spent
true